ARECIBO CMTY. HEALTH CARE, INC. v. COMMONWEALTH OF PUERTO RICO, DEPT. OF HEALTH ANDTHE ADMIN. OF HEALTH SERV., 00-1774

The application of 11 USC 106(b) to the Commonwealth of Puerto Rico by virtue of its having filed a proof of claim in the bankruptcy court violates the Eleventh Amendment.
